Vim7 has support for mzscheme scripting. To be consistent to what we did
in the past we should add a vim-mzscheme package, didn't we?  Similarly,
the vim-full package need to be built with mzscheme support (currently
it is not).

Any objections on this two changes?

While we are at it, being selfish I also would like to add the flag
+netbeans_intg to the basic flavour, in order to have 'autochdir'.
Objections on this?
